A full-featured web-based Apache Kafka consumer. Kafka WebView presents an easy-to-use web based interface for
reading data out of kafka topics and providing basic filtering and searching capabilities.

package org.sourcelab.kafka.webview.ui.model;
import javax.persistence.CascadeType;
import javax.persistence.Column;
import javax.persistence.Entity;
import javax.persistence.FetchType;
import javax.persistence.GeneratedValue;
import javax.persistence.GenerationType;
import javax.persistence.Id;
import javax.persistence.ManyToOne;
import javax.persistence.OneToMany;
import javax.persistence.OrderColumn;
import javax.persistence.Transient;
import java.sql.Timestamp;
import java.util.HashSet;
import java.util.Set;
/**
* Represents a record from the view table.
*/
@Entity
public class View {
@Id
@GeneratedValue(strategy = GenerationType.AUTO)
private Long id;
@Column(nullable = false, unique = true)
private String name;
@ManyToOne(fetch = FetchType.LAZY)
private Cluster cluster;
@ManyToOne(fetch = FetchType.LAZY)
private MessageFormat keyMessageFormat;
@ManyToOne(fetch = FetchType.LAZY)
private MessageFormat valueMessageFormat;
@Column(nullable = false)
private String topic;
@Column(nullable = false)
private String partitions = "";
@Column(nullable = false)
private Integer resultsPerPartition = 10;
@OneToMany(
fetch = FetchType.LAZY,
cascade = { CascadeType.PERSIST, CascadeType.MERGE },
mappedBy = "view",
orphanRemoval = true)
@OrderColumn(name = "sort_order")
private Set enforcedFilters = new HashSet<>();
@OneToMany(
fetch = FetchType.LAZY,
cascade = { CascadeType.PERSIST, CascadeType.MERGE },
mappedBy = "view",
orphanRemoval = true)
@OrderColumn(name = "sort_order")
private Set optionalFilters = new HashSet<>();
@Column(nullable = false)
private Timestamp createdAt;
@Column(nullable = false)
private Timestamp updatedAt;

/**
* @return Returns the defined partitions as a Set.
*/
@Transient
public Set getPartitionsAsSet() {
final Set partitionsSet = new HashSet<>();
// Avoid NPE.
if (getPartitions() == null) {
return partitionsSet;
}
final String[] partitions = getPartitions().split(",");
for (final String partitionStr: partitions) {
try {
partitionsSet.add(Integer.parseInt(partitionStr));
} catch (NumberFormatException e) {
// Ignore?
}
}
return partitionsSet;
}
